Output e82d29fbc6ec129f173d7f55692d4d8b008ff9d58617992a98eace67a182218e:6

value
27615740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84b0a0d62bfdb104a203aa17e6aa16c59b83caab OP_EQUAL
address
MKzm26hLGiKrgHzsux58YycXMS6eZKNh6T
transaction
e82d29fbc6ec129f173d7f55692d4d8b008ff9d58617992a98eace67a182218e
spent
true